Clinical/Medical Laboratory Assistant Program 2024 Tuition
Undergraduate Colleges

There are 46 undergraduate colleges that offering Clinical/Medical Laboratory Assistant programs. The 2024 average undergraduate tuition & fees of the Clinical/Medical Laboratory Assistant program is $15,700 for state residents and $25,382 for out-of-state students. 44 colleges are offering clinical-medical-laboratory-assistant certificate or associate's degree programs. The average vocational program's tuition is $17,787.

Average Salary after Completing Clinical/Medical Laboratory Assistant Program

The following table shows the average earning of students three years after completing the Clinical/Medical Laboratory Assistant program by degree type. The average earning after graduation is $36,368 for bachelor's degree and $134,717 for master degree programs.
DegreeAverage EarningAverage Loan Debt
Undergraduate Certificate or Diploma$24,667$10,063
Associate's Degree$34,008$18,226
Bachelor's Degree$36,368$23,559
Master's Degree$134,717$132,196
First Professional Degree$70,415$129,269
Graduate/Professional Certificate$21,395-
